Avoid County Roads – Continue to stay home!

County Roads are very affected by drifting and many are impassable.  Many cars are stuck.  Be very aware of changing conditions, one area can seem clear and then quickly change to large drifts.  It is also important if you do drive to give sufficient following distance and clean off your cars well to avoid visual obstructions and flying snow. 

 As more cars come onto the county roads they are obstructing the ability for county highway to clear the roads!!  This will also impact the emergency responders ability to respond to emergencies!

AVOID the following areas:

  • Highway 19 East into Marshall area
  • Highway Q from Middleton to Waunakee
  • Highway 73 near Highway PQ in Cambridge area
  • Highway G between Mount Vernon and Verona
  • Highway S north of Mount Horeb
  • Highway M near 113
  • Highway CV near 51 and Wheeler Rd
